Expect moving costs from Washington, DC to Santa Fe, NM to vary based on the size of your move. Small moves generally range from $1,619 to $1,698, medium moves from $1,862 to $1,953, and large moves from $2,105 to $2,207. Price differences reflect the volume of belongings, packing needs, and any additional services like storage or expedited delivery.

Moving costs vary by the size of your move. Small moves range from $1,619 to $1,698, medium moves from $1,862 to $1,953, and large moves from $2,105 to $2,207. Additional services like packing or storage can affect the final price.
Standard delivery typically takes about 3 days, while expedited delivery options can reduce this to 2 days, depending on the moving company and scheduling.
Choosing a self-service move or flexible delivery dates can lower costs. However, full-service moves with packing and expedited delivery will be more expensive.
Booking at least 4 to 6 weeks in advance is recommended to secure preferred dates and competitive pricing, especially during peak moving seasons.
Yes, reputable moving companies operating on this route are required to be licensed interstate movers, ensuring compliance with federal regulations for cross-state relocations.
Plan for transit time, potential storage needs, and coordinate with your mover on packing and delivery schedules. Weather and traffic can also affect timing on this long interstate route.
